Subject: Re: O2 building userland over NFS?
To: None <port-sgimips@netbsd.org>
From: Izumi Tsutsui <tsutsui@ceres.dti.ne.jp>
List: port-sgimips
Date: 10/16/2003 23:49:44
In article <031016234248.M0119406@mirage.ceres.dti.ne.jp>
I wrote:

> This is complete without problem, and after updating all binaries
> on NFS root, build.sh on whole NFS root is also done without errors.

Ugh, right after this post, my O2 kernel died during halt:

---
# halt
Oct 16 14:43:09 halt: halted by root
syncing disks... done
trap: TLB miss (load or instr. fetch) in kernel mode
status=0xff03, cause=0x8, epc=0x8016cb2c, vaddr=0x150
pid=25963 cmd=halt usp=0x7fffec18 ksp=0xc625fb70
Stopped in pid 25963.1 (halt) at        netbsd:nfs_removerpc+0x60:      lw      a0,336(v1)
db> tr
nfs_removerpc+60 (815f4540,c00b680c,803d82e0,c0071400) ra 8016cabc sz 112
nfs_removeit+24 (815f4540,c00b680c,803d82e0,c0071400) ra 8013bb8c sz 32
nfs_inactive+114 (815f4540,c00b680c,803d82e0,c0071400) ra 8020cfdc sz 72
vclean+1f4 (815f4540,c00b680c,803d82e0,c0071400) ra 8020d274 sz 88
vgonel+58 (815f4540,c00b680c,803d82e0,c0071400) ra 8020cd78 sz 32
vflush+f4 (815f4540,c00b680c,803d82e0,c0071400) ra 80162904 sz 48
nfs_unmount+d8 (815f4540,c00b680c,803d82e0,c0071400) ra 80210048 sz 56
dounmount+140 (815f4540,c00b680c,803d82e0,c0071400) ra 8020e754 sz 56
vfs_unmountall+90 (815f4540,c00b680c,803d82e0,c0071400) ra 8020ea44 sz 40
vfs_shutdown+28c (815f4540,c00b680c,803d82e0,c0071400) ra 80294008 sz 64
cpu_reboot+98 (815f4540,c00b680c,803d82e0,c0071400) ra 801dce4c sz 24
sys_reboot+6c (815f4540,c00b680c,803d82e0,c0071400) ra 8026fc20 sz 152
syscall_plain+218 (815f4540,c00b680c,803d82e0,c0071400) ra 80268b74 sz 80
mips3_SystemCall+b8 (815f4540,c00b680c,803d82e0,c0071400) ra 30077270 sz 0
PC 0x30077270: not in kernel space
0+30077270 (815f4540,c00b680c,803d82e0,c0071400) ra 0 sz 0
User-level: pid 25963.1
db> 
---
Izumi Tsutsui
tsutsui@ceres.dti.ne.jp